For this exciting collaboration with lauded Puerto Rican craft rum distillery La Destileria, we’ve oak-barrel-conditioned our Rio Prieto Carbonic Maceration Community Lot. The result is truly stunning! Bringing together the our Rio Prieto’s naturally sweet Puerto Rican terroir with the oaky, smoky essence of La Destileria’s Rum Oak Barrels, this is a specialty coffee that updates the histories of Puerto Rican sugar cane and coffee into a seriously magical and surprising experience. Incredible on its own and over ice, it’s going to be your new go-to summer brew.

Product will ship June 25!

(Note: there is no alcohol in this product.)
